## What is the Architecture of DAO Security Frameworks?

Decentralized Autonomous Organization security frameworks necessitate a layered architectural approach, prioritizing modularity to isolate potential vulnerabilities. This design incorporates formal verification techniques applied to smart contract code, reducing the attack surface exposed to exploits. Effective frameworks emphasize off-chain governance mechanisms alongside on-chain execution, balancing decentralization with practical risk mitigation. Robust architectures also integrate continuous monitoring and automated response systems to detect and address anomalous activity in real-time, safeguarding underlying assets and operational integrity.

## What is the Algorithm of DAO Security Frameworks?

Security within DAOs relies heavily on cryptographic algorithms governing consensus mechanisms and transaction validation. These algorithms, such as those used in Proof-of-Stake or delegated Proof-of-Stake systems, must demonstrate resistance to known attacks like 51% attacks or long-range attacks. Frameworks incorporate algorithmic game theory to incentivize honest behavior among participants and disincentivize malicious actions. Furthermore, the selection and implementation of these algorithms require rigorous mathematical analysis and ongoing evaluation against emerging threats within the evolving cryptographic landscape.

## What is the Compliance of DAO Security Frameworks?

DAO security frameworks increasingly address regulatory compliance, particularly concerning financial derivatives and cryptocurrency markets. This involves implementing Know Your Customer (KYC) and Anti-Money Laundering (AML) procedures, often through integration with established compliance providers. Frameworks must also account for jurisdictional variations in regulatory requirements, adapting governance structures to meet applicable legal standards. Proactive compliance measures mitigate legal risks and foster trust with stakeholders, facilitating broader adoption of DAO-based financial instruments.
